The 5 Pillars of a Healthy Adult Self with Michelle Chalfant: How to Heal, Set Boundaries & Own Your Power (The Velvet)
Renowned therapist turned holistic life coach Michelle Chalfant joins the podcast to break down The Adult Chair model—her powerful framework for emotional healing and personal transformation. Michelle shares how to move from stuck to empowered by embracing the 5 core pillars of a healthy adult self: owning your reality, feeling your emotions, practicing self-compassion, understanding your triggers, and setting grounded boundaries. We also talk about why traditional therapy sometimes misses the mark, how to work with your inner critic, and why triggers might actually be gifts in disguise. Hidden Burnout: Invisible Labor, Tolerations, and the Real Reason You’re Exhausted (The Edge)
Think you’re just tired? It might be deeper than that. In this episode, Chip and Kelly explore the hidden causes of burnout—like invisible labor and the “tolerations” we quietly put up with every day. These small, constant energy leaks can lead to emotional exhaustion, mental fatigue, and even resentment. Chip also shares surprising signs of burnout that go way beyond physical tiredness.
